I agree Dave and it's one of the reasons I think the CST will not be ideal for my Spectral but it looks good for my Shinon.
As per my calculations if the CST has a turns ratio of 1:10 and my Shinon has an Output of 1.0mV and an internal impedance of 60 Ohms, then the output my MC Stage will see will be 8.87mV, but more importantly the SUT will give a reflected load of 470 Ohms or 7.8x the internal impedance of the cartridge.
The Spectral however, with its 0.2mV and 2 Ohms impedance will see 2mV at the MC Stage, which by itself is manageable, however the problem will be the reflected load of 470 Ohms which is 235x
the internal impedance of the cartridge. Not ideal at all.
With the FRT-4 SUT I use the 3 Ohms tap which has a turns ratio of 35.8 and therefore the MC Stage sees 6.8mV and I get a reflective load of 36.6 Ohms or 18.3x the internal impedance of the cartridge.
